What to Do If You Drink Too Much Water: Signs & Treatment

If you’ve drunk too much water and feel bloated, nauseous, or headachy, the first thing to do is stop drinking any more fluids. Your kidneys can process roughly 600 to 900 milliliters (about 20 to 30 ounces) of water per hour, so if you’ve exceeded that pace, your body simply needs time to catch up. In most cases, mild overhydration resolves on its own. But in rare, severe cases, drinking far too much water too fast can dangerously dilute the sodium in your blood, a condition called hyponatremia, which requires emergency medical care.

What to Do Right Now

Stop all fluid intake immediately. This is the single most important step. If you’re feeling nauseous, bloated, or have a mild headache, these are early warning signs that you’ve overloaded your system, and continuing to drink will make things worse.

While you wait for your body to process the excess water, eating a salty snack like crackers, pretzels, or salted nuts can help. Sodium is what gets diluted when you drink too much, so a small amount of salt works in your favor. A sports drink with electrolytes can also help restore balance, though you should sip it slowly rather than gulping more liquid into an already full stomach.

Avoid lying flat if you feel very bloated or nauseous. Sitting upright or walking gently can ease discomfort and help your kidneys do their job. You’ll likely need to urinate frequently over the next hour or two as your body clears the excess fluid. That’s a good sign.

Recognizing Mild vs. Dangerous Symptoms

Most people who drink too much water experience mild, temporary discomfort. The early signs include nausea, a bloated stomach, headache, and muscle cramps. These typically resolve within a few hours as your kidneys filter out the extra fluid.

The situation becomes dangerous when excess water dilutes blood sodium below normal levels. At healthy levels, sodium sits between 136 and 145 milliequivalents per liter. Mild hyponatremia (130 to 134) may cause fatigue and slight nausea. Moderate hyponatremia (125 to 129) brings on confusion, drowsiness, and muscle weakness. Severe hyponatremia (below 125) can cause seizures, delirium, coma, and death.

Seek emergency care if you or someone nearby develops confusion, persistent vomiting, seizures, or loses consciousness after drinking large amounts of water. These symptoms mean the brain is swelling from the fluid imbalance, and that requires hospital treatment.

How Water Intoxication Happens

Your kidneys are remarkably efficient. A healthy adult’s kidneys can produce up to 15 to 22 liters of urine in a 24-hour period when working at maximum capacity. But there’s a limit to how fast they can work in any given hour. When you drink water faster than your kidneys can excrete it, the excess water enters your bloodstream and dilutes sodium and other electrolytes.

Sodium plays a critical role in regulating fluid balance between your cells and bloodstream. When sodium levels drop, water flows into cells through osmosis, causing them to swell. Most cells can tolerate some swelling, but brain cells are enclosed by the skull and have no room to expand. That’s why severe hyponatremia primarily shows up as neurological symptoms: confusion, seizures, and in extreme cases, brain herniation.

Who Is Most at Risk

Water intoxication is rare in everyday life, but certain situations raise the risk significantly.

  • Endurance athletes are among the most common cases. Marathon runners and ultramarathon participants sometimes drink water aggressively during events without replacing electrolytes, especially when they’re told to “stay hydrated” without specific guidance on how much.
  • People on certain medications face a lower threshold for trouble. Thiazide-type blood pressure medications are a well-documented cause of hyponatremia, even at normal water intake. Some antidepressants can also affect how your kidneys handle water by increasing the release of a hormone that tells your body to retain fluid.
  • Older adults have reduced kidney function and are more likely to take medications that affect sodium balance.
  • People with smaller body size have less blood volume, so the same amount of excess water causes a proportionally larger dilution of sodium.

What Happens at the Hospital

If water intoxication is severe enough to require emergency treatment, doctors focus on carefully raising sodium levels back to a safe range. The key word is “carefully.” Correcting sodium too quickly can cause a separate and serious neurological condition where the protective coating around nerve cells breaks down, potentially leading to lasting brain damage.

The target is to raise blood sodium by about 4 to 6 milliequivalents per liter over the first few hours, which is usually enough to reduce brain swelling and stop symptoms like seizures. Doctors will not try to bring sodium all the way back to normal in one session. The upper limit for correction is typically 8 milliequivalents per liter over a full 24-hour period. Treatment is done in a monitored setting with frequent blood draws to track progress.

How Much Water Is Actually Too Much

There’s no single number that applies to everyone, because body size, activity level, heat exposure, and kidney health all affect how much water you need and how quickly you can process it. As a general baseline, research suggests most healthy adults get enough total fluid from about 11.5 cups (2.7 liters) for women to 15.5 cups (3.7 liters) for men per day, and that includes water from food and other beverages.

The more useful guideline is about pace rather than total volume. Spreading your water intake throughout the day is far safer than drinking large amounts in a short window. If you’re exercising heavily or spending time in heat, replace electrolytes alongside water rather than drinking water alone. Sports drinks, electrolyte tablets, or even lightly salted water can help maintain the balance your body needs.

A practical rule: if your urine is consistently clear and you’re urinating very frequently, you’re likely drinking more than your body needs. Pale yellow urine is a sign of good hydration without overdoing it.
